Job DescriptionYour Opportunity
As an Associate Director, you will play a pivotal role in delivering high-impact financial and commercial advisory services across multiple engagements within Defence and other Federal Government Departments. You'll work across a variety of projects and closely with capable individuals and stakeholders to perform a range of activities such as:
- Cost estimation: primarily for Defence capability, working with projects and service groups to shape project documents for internal Defence and Cabinet approvals (gates 0 to 2).
- Cost assurance: Verify the integrity of existing estimates and forecasts and provide insight into the broader outcomes at the program or domain levels.
- Financial Modelling: Construct and refresh financial models of project lifecycle cost estimates.
- Financial Data Analytics: Use data-driven insights to support decision-making and performance improvement.
- Procurement & Commercial Advisory: Advise on financial aspects of procurement strategies and value-for-money assessments.
- Business case and investment analysis: resource costing to operationalise new policies, cost allocation and financial analysis, and developing funding and investment strategies to inform critical decisions.
